Functional description of fireside pump management system, which consists of electric motor hearth pump, diesel engine fireplace pump, frequent chassis, water outlet pipeline and various valves. The diesel engine hearth pump is supplied with a fuel tank with a working capacity of 6 hours. The electric fireplace pump set has a starter cupboard and a guide button field, which is convenient and possible to function. Whereas fire pumps deal with high-demand emergencies, jockey pumps preserve strain throughout normal operations. These smaller pumps forestall pointless hearth pump cycling, decreasing put on and vitality consumption. Their correct sizing, set up, and maintenance are essential elements of the hearth pump room configuration.
